aiyah bro.but ur knowledge powerful.can tell me turn how many time.left is the air screw and right is the timer screw is it?i still newbie

 

 

[ATTACH=CONFIG]214609[/ATTACH]

 

Red for Air-Fuel Ratio (so called “air” / "风"), normally just screw it and unscrew 2-turn.

Blue for Idling (so called a "timer" or "timing").
